4593|10

9717

帖子

24

TA的资源

版主

楼主
 

单片机控制20米内的传感器,应该选择哪种方案啊? [复制链接]

 
原来想把一颗温湿度传感器和单片机连接传感器使用I2C或PWM通信
传感器离单片机的最远距离能有20米距离


单纯使用I2C传输20米还要求稳定肯定不行


第一个我想到把传感器换成PWM输出的
PWM输出经一颗RS485芯片转换
单片机使用RS485接收后检测PWM占空比
因为是温湿度传感器,有两路PWM输出

如果都使用RS485芯片转换需要2颗RS485芯片
3.3V供电传输线最少要6根(2根电源,2*2根485通信线)
不太划算


另一种方案是温湿度传感器有一个SELECT引脚
可以让一路PWM切换输出温湿度数据
这样一颗485芯片就可以实现
3.3V供电需要5根传输线(2根电源,1根SELECT,2根485通信线)
SELECT如果用TTL电平长距离传输还可能有干扰会造成不稳定


还有一种方案是加一颗单片机和一颗485
便宜点的单片机不到1元可以搞定
3.3V供电
这样传输线可以使用4根(2根电源,2根485通信线)
主机可以多个传感器共用一个接口


还有一种是使用一颗单片机+一颗LDO
供电参考4-20ma电流环
主机经一颗电阻为远端传感器和单片机供电
单片机通过AD和NPN三极管控制环路上的电流大小传输数字信号
比如5~10mA代表0,11~20mA代表1
单片机的+LDO的成本要比485便宜
使用5V供电时只需要2根电源线成本会低很多
只是没有经过测试,不知道是否会稳定


目前能想到这几个方案
不知道选哪个
有些小纠结
有了解这方面的朋友可否帮我出出主意











最新回复

还可以用LIN之类的单线总线,不一定用现成的,利用其原理即可,俺在近三十年前就用过。  详情 回复 发表于 2016-10-3 21:48
点赞 关注(1)
个人签名虾扯蛋,蛋扯虾,虾扯蛋扯虾
 
 

回复
举报

927

帖子

0

TA的资源

纯净的硅(中级)

沙发
 
如果只做一套,多20块成本又怎样?想怎么做就怎么做。
要是批量了,才需要考虑综合成本。

点评

要量产的东西 成本也要考虑的  详情 回复 发表于 2016-9-30 23:46
 
 
 

回复

750

帖子

3

TA的资源

版主

板凳
 
额,二十米线材多少钱?
也许无线更便宜。

点评

传感器  详情 回复 发表于 2016-9-30 23:46
个人签名

要666

 
 
 

回复

9717

帖子

24

TA的资源

版主

4
 


要量产的东西 成本也要考虑的
 
 
 

回复

9717

帖子

24

TA的资源

版主

5
 
本帖最后由 littleshrimp 于 2016-9-30 23:49 编辑


传感器放的地方温度能达到70度无线方案器件太多 温度过高时怕不稳定

点评

一般无线IC工作温度都做到85摄氏度,且有余量  详情 回复 发表于 2016-10-1 09:09
 
 
 

回复

456

帖子

2

TA的资源

一粒金砂(中级)

6
 
littleshrimp 发表于 2016-9-30 23:46
传感器放的地方温度能达到70度无线方案器件太多 温度过高时怕不稳定

一般无线IC工作温度都做到85摄氏度,且有余量

点评

无线方案容易出问题 而且成本太高  详情 回复 发表于 2016-10-3 11:39
 
 
 

回复

2万

帖子

0

TA的资源

超级版主

7
 
要稳定可靠,当然是电源线与通讯线分开稳定可靠,容易设计也容易维护。
为省20米线材,牺牲一点可靠性,增加一些设计和维护工作量,值得不值得,只能你自己判断。

点评

是啊 单片机+485方案最成熟 成本也还可以 电流环如果能实现成本最低 不过开发难度大 稳定性也不好说  详情 回复 发表于 2016-10-3 11:42
 
 
 

回复

2721

帖子

0

TA的资源

纯净的硅(中级)

8
 
电流环那个可以一试
 
 
 

回复

9717

帖子

24

TA的资源

版主

9
 


无线方案容易出问题 而且成本太高
 
 
 

回复

9717

帖子

24

TA的资源

版主

10
 


是啊 单片机+485方案最成熟 成本也还可以
电流环如果能实现成本最低 不过开发难度大 稳定性也不好说
 
 
 

回复

1万

帖子

142

TA的资源

版主

11
 
还可以用LIN之类的单线总线,不一定用现成的,利用其原理即可,俺在近三十年前就用过。
个人签名上传了一些书籍资料,也许有你想要的:https://download.eeworld.com.cn/user/chunyang
 
 
 

回复
您需要登录后才可以回帖 登录 | 注册

随便看看
查找数据手册?

EEWorld Datasheet 技术支持

相关文章 更多>>
关闭
站长推荐上一条 1/10 下一条

 
EEWorld订阅号

 
EEWorld服务号

 
汽车开发圈

About Us 关于我们 客户服务 联系方式 器件索引 网站地图 最新更新 手机版

站点相关: 国产芯 安防电子 汽车电子 手机便携 工业控制 家用电子 医疗电子 测试测量 网络通信 物联网

北京市海淀区中关村大街18号B座15层1530室 电话:(010)82350740 邮编:100190

电子工程世界版权所有 京B2-20211791 京ICP备10001474号-1 电信业务审批[2006]字第258号函 京公网安备 11010802033920号 Copyright © 2005-2024 EEWORLD.com.cn, Inc. All rights reserved
快速回复 返回顶部 返回列表